Spring Cloud CLI 使用教程
1. 项目的目录结构及介绍
Spring Cloud CLI 项目的目录结构如下:
spring-cloud-cli/
├── docs/
├── spring-cloud-cli-integration-tests/
├── spring-cloud-cli/
├── spring-cloud-launcher/
├── .gitignore
├── .settings.xml
├── Guardfile
├── LICENSE.txt
├── README.adoc
├── mvnw
├── mvnw.cmd
├── pom.xml
目录介绍
docs/: 包含项目的文档文件。spring-cloud-cli-integration-tests/: 集成测试相关文件。spring-cloud-cli/: 核心项目文件,包含主要的源代码和资源文件。spring-cloud-launcher/: 用于启动服务的相关文件。.gitignore: Git 忽略文件配置。.settings.xml: Maven 设置文件。Guardfile: 项目构建脚本。LICENSE.txt: 项目许可证文件。README.adoc: 项目说明文档。mvnw: Maven 包装器脚本。mvnw.cmd: Maven 包装器脚本(Windows 版本)。pom.xml: Maven 项目对象模型文件。
2. 项目的启动文件介绍
Spring Cloud CLI 的启动文件主要是 mvnw 和 mvnw.cmd。这两个文件是 Maven 包装器脚本,用于在不同操作系统上运行 Maven 命令。
启动步骤
- 确保已安装 Java 和 Maven。
- 在项目根目录下运行以下命令:
./mvnw spring-boot:run
或者在 Windows 系统中运行:
mvnw.cmd spring-boot:run
3. 项目的配置文件介绍
Spring Cloud CLI 的配置文件主要位于 spring-cloud-cli/src/main/resources/ 目录下,包括 application.properties 或 application.yml。
配置文件示例
# application.properties
server.port=8080
spring.application.name=spring-cloud-cli
或者使用 YAML 格式:
# application.yml
server:
port: 8080
spring:
application:
name: spring-cloud-cli
配置项介绍
server.port: 指定应用启动的端口号。spring.application.name: 指定应用的名称。
通过以上配置,可以自定义 Spring Cloud CLI 的运行参数和行为。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



